GT2工具:浏览器端跨平台GT2文件处理

需积分: 13 0 下载量 46 浏览量 更新于2024-11-16 收藏 570KB ZIP 举报
资源摘要信息:"GT2:用于GT2文件的工具" GT2文件是一种在某些特定设备或系统中使用的文件格式,这种格式的文件通常包含了固件、软件或者游戏资源等内容。对于这类文件的研究和开发工具,可以帮助用户更好地理解和操作GT2文件,实现对设备的深入定制和优化。 该文档提到的研究工作是原创的,或者是在Leo2236和社区其他成员的贡献下进行的。该工具目前可以处理部分GT2文件,并计划进一步扩展至处理具有类似格式的新文件类型或标题。这是由于不同的文件格式可能有着不同的结构和特征,而针对这些格式的处理和分析,可以帮助开发者更好地理解文件的存储和编码方式,从而开发出更加强大和灵活的工具。 项目的主要特点包括: 1. 基于浏览器的工具:这是一个Web应用程序,意味着用户不需要安装任何特定的软件就能在浏览器中直接使用这个工具。这大大降低了使用门槛,提高了便利性。 2. 跨平台的C++提取文件:这个项目使用C++编写,C++是一种功能强大的编程语言,它能在多个操作系统上运行。这使得该工具能够在不同的硬件和操作系统环境中使用,从而满足更广泛的用户需求。 3. 聚焦于文件内容的考古学:该工具不专注于将文件重新打包为新的VOL格式,因为社区已有相关专长的工具来完成这项工作。相反,这项工具关注于文件内容的分析和转换,即"考古学",它可以将原始文件格式的内容转换成更常见的可查看和可编辑格式。这一点说明了工具的设计重点在于帮助用户深入理解文件内容,而不仅仅是简单的文件转换。 从描述中也可以看出,该项目不仅仅是提供一个文件处理工具,它还希望通过对文件格式的深入分析,帮助开发者和用户更好地理解和利用GT2文件中的数据。 在讨论的上下文中,"VOL"格式很可能指的是固件或软件包的某种形式,通常包含在特定的设备固件中。社区可能已经有了一些工具能够处理这种转换,这表明在该领域已经有一定的开发和研究基础。 总结来说,GT2工具的主要贡献在于: - 提供了一个可跨平台运行的工具,用于处理GT2文件; - 开发了一个基于浏览器的版本,使得用户无需安装任何东西就能直接使用; - 该工具专注于文件内容的深度分析和转换,而不是简单的格式打包; - 这项工作可能会扩展到处理具有类似格式的新文件类型,这意味着该工具具有很强的可扩展性和适用范围; - 社区已经擅长处理文件重新打包,而这个项目的目标更侧重于文件内容的"考古学"研究。 最后,【标签】中的"JavaScript"表明,这个项目可能使用了JavaScript技术来构建其基于浏览器的前端部分。JavaScript是目前Web开发中广泛使用的脚本语言,非常适合构建交互式和动态的网页应用。 【压缩包子文件的文件名称列表】中的"gt2-master"表明这是一个版本控制系统(如Git)中的项目主分支名称,该分支可能包含了项目的最新和最完整的代码库,是项目开发的核心。